Description

Reports to: Chief Financial Officer

 

General Summary: The director of transportation is critical for the successful implementation of district-wide safety objectives and efficient transportation for all students.

 

Essential Functions:

  • Develops and administers a transportation program to meet all the requirements of the daily instructional programing and extra-curricular activities
  • Prepares and revises bus routes and schedules for all WCS schools
  • Reviews bus stop locations for safety and efficiency
  • Coordinates with school principals and others responsible for planning special school trips
  • Maintains safety standards in compliance with state and insurance regulations and develops a program of preventive safety
  • Advises appropriate administrative personnel of road conditions for the decision on school closing during inclement weather
  • Recruits, trains and supervises all transportation personnel, making recommendations on their employment, transfer, promotion and release
  • Maintains all district-owned transportation department equipment and develops plans for preventive maintenance
  • Oversees the DOT Random Drug/Alcohol Program for WCS school bus drivers to ensure compliance with federal DOT regulations
  • Verifies and authorizes departmental payroll hours
  • Administers of all relevant statues, state regulations, applicable School Board policy and administrative directives
  • Conducts annual performance appraisals
  • Keeps supervisor informed of potential problems or unusual events
  • Authorizes purchases in accordance with budgetary limitations and district policies
  • Works with CFO to establish building trip budget targets
  • Makes recommendations for future equipment and personnel needs based on a survey of resident students, distances and grade levels
  • Submits all reports required by appropriate state and central office administration
  • Takes an active role in solving discipline problems occurring on school buses
  • Works with parents when special requests or complaints develop
  • Maintains a relationship with transportation or safety organizations including Kosciusko County Local Emergency Preparedness Committee (lEPC), Safe Kids, Transportation Advisory Committee, School Transportation Association of Indiana and National Association for Pupil Transportation
  • Performs other reasonably related duties as assigned by supervisor.

Qualifications:

  • Education – Bachelor’s Degree (preferred)
  • Experience in school transportation preferred. Previous public school experience desired.
  • Must hold a valid driver’s license
  • CDL license preferred or the ability to obtain a CDL license within 90 days of hire
  • Must have documented supervisory experience.
  • Ability to understand and maintain program finances within an assigned budget

Length of Position: Year round (12 months)

Position Type: Exempt/Salaried
